January 6, 2003
Toledo Amateur Radio Club
7234 Latcha Road
Perrysburg, OH 43551
Attn: Trustee John C. Lagger, AA8XS
Warning Notice--Amateur Repeater W8RZM
Dear Mr. Lagger:
Our records indicate that you are the trustee for the above repeater
system. Enclosed are recordings of violations on the repeater by
N8WWM.
The transmissions continued for a considerable time and there was no
evidence of a control operator.
Since you are the trustee for the repeater, it is important for you
to
understand that you are responsible for its proper operation. The
decision to operate a repeater is a totally voluntarily one.
Repeaters
are a convenience in the Amateur Radio Service, not a necessity. A
repeater is a station just like any other station; and under Section
97.205 of the Commission's rules, all stations must have a licensee
and
control operator. Under Sections 97.103(a) and 97.105, control
operators
must ensure the immediate proper operation of a station, regardless
of
the type of station control. Furthermore, "automatic" control does
not
mean "unattended" operation. Unattended operation is not authorized
under the rules.
The repeater licensee/trustee is responsible for all recurring
violations and violations that are not inadvertent, just as a
licensee
is responsible for a base station HF station operation in the
licensee's
home. You must prevent recurring and deliberate violations on the
repeater by locking rule violators out, using tones, warning users,
limiting its operation, or taking whatever steps necessary
commensurate
with your responsibility as the licensee of the station. If you are
unable to do so, then you must shut down your station.
If you are unwilling or unable to prevent violations on the W8RZM
repeater, then your operator and station license will be subject to
enforcement action by the Commission. Such action may include
monetary
forfeiture, operator license suspension or station license
revocation.
